Last year in Canada the results were so bad they were delayed in the release. Then they sent us all to Toronto to show us how they are building artificial intelligence to do our jobs and how everything we do can be done in India. Then in typical fashion they spun it around like they were doing us a favour. We all need to be careful what we wish for, they are replacing our future associates with computers and off shore workers. Not to say I liked working at pwc, but I hate the idea of offshoring skilled work.

^PwC3 partner at our all hands meeting basically said the same. "We don't need associates to do associate work but we need you because you'll eventually be seniors, managers, directors, etc..." What he didn't say as directly was that obviously that means we still need less associates, so hiring will slow down and I would imagine layoffs will happen.

When you offshore the associate work you're eliminating any chance of developing associates into seniors. The work we get from GDM often looks like it was done by blind monkeys. When partners see that prep work can be done at such a lower cost then they jump on it but they fail to see that the long run cost is not worth it and the work product is abysmal.

New Education Policy 2020 is announced

1. 10+2 board structure is dropped
2. New school structure will be 5+3+3+4
3. Upto 5 pre school, 6 to 8 Mid School, 8 to 11 High School , 12 onwards Graduation
4. Any Degree will be 4 years
5. 6th std onwards vocational courses available
6. From 8th to 11 students can choose subjects
7. All graduation course will have major and minor
